Morrison Internet-Draft Alter Meridian Pty Ltd Intended status: Informational 9 August 2026 Expires: 10 February 2027 The 'alter' URI Scheme for Dispatchable ~handle References draft-morrison-alter-uri-scheme-02 Abstract This document defines the alter URI scheme as a dispatchable reference syntax for ~handle identity references published under the DNS substrate defined in [MCPDNS]. An alter: URI binds a textual ~handle reference to a resolution and verification procedure that retrieves the handle's envelope from the publishing zone, validates the envelope's signature chain, and dispatches the result to an operating-system URI handler. The reference may be scoped to an organisation, narrowed to a named facet of the identity, and addressed to a typed action surface. The scheme is the addressing form of the ~handle@org:facet/action reference; its resolution semantics are those of [MCPDNS], reused without modification. The scheme is provider-neutral, introduces no new cryptographic primitive, and reuses the resolution and verification procedures of [MCPDNS] without modification. The principal contribution is a single, self-verifying dispatch surface for handle-typed references: clicking, typing, or scanning an alter: URI yields a verified handle resolution rather than a free-text string or an unauthenticated fetch, and where an action is addressed it yields a verify-before- side-effect dispatch. Introduction The ~handle identity primitive defined in [MCPDNS] binds a textual identifier (Sovereign, Bot, or Instrument tier per [IDCOMMITS]) to a cryptographic principal published under an _alter. DNS TXT record. A handle reference written in running text, such as ~alice, ~example.com or ~cc-example-model, is interpretable to a human reader but is not, by itself, a dispatchable reference for a machine. This document defines the alter URI scheme as the dispatchable form of a handle reference. An alter: URI binds a ~handle to the resolution procedure of [MCPDNS] and to a URI handler registered with the host operating system. It carries three optional addressing components, an organisational scope, a facet, and an action-path. Once a handler is installed, clicking alter:~alice in a browser, chat window, or terminal yields a verified envelope; the handler decides what to do with the resulting envelope (open an inbox, show a profile card, initiate an Accord ceremony per [IDACCORD], dispatch to a per- surface MCP tool). The scheme's addressing model is deliberately fuller than a bare handle. A reference frequently needs to name not just _who_ but _which organisational context_, _which facet_ of that identity, and _which action surface_ under it. One example is "the security facet of ~blake at acme, verify action". The alter: scheme carries all four in a single dispatchable token, alter:~blake@acme:security/ verify, so that the whole reference travels as one clickable, scannable, copy-pasteable string. Every component beyond the handle is OPTIONAL; a bare alter:~alice remains valid. This document specifies the addressing syntax, the dispatch and verification obligations of a handler, and the operating-system registration entries a handler installs. It does NOT specify the resolution semantics of any facet or action surface: what a given facet or action _means_, and how a resolver computes its answer, are owned by the specification that defines that surface and are out of scope here. Terminology ~handle A textual identity reference defined in [MCPDNS] and tiered in [IDCOMMITS]. Handles begin with the tilde character U+007E. Envelope The signed identity record retrieved from the _alter. DNS TXT record of the publishing zone, as specified in [MCPDNS] Section 5. Organisational scope An optional DNS-named organisation qualifying a handle, written after an @ separator, e.g. ~blake@acme.example. The scope identifies the publishing zone under which the handle's envelope is resolved; a handle with no scope resolves under its own zone. Facet An optional named aspect of an identity, written after a : separator, e.g. :security. A facet narrows a reference to one addressable face of the identity. What a facet denotes, and how a resolver answers it, are defined by the surface specification that owns the facet, not by this document. Action-path An optional typed surface addressed under a handle (and facet, if present), expressed as the path component of the URI, e.g. verify, decisions/123, seat/architect. An action-path names an operation or resource surface; its semantics are owned by the specification that defines it. Handler An operating-system component registered to receive alter: URIs and dispatch to a resolver. Examples include xdg-mime associations [XDG-MIME] on Linux, LaunchServices URL handlers [LSHANDLERS] on macOS, registry entries under HKCR on Windows, intent filters on Android, and universal links on iOS. 3. URI Scheme Syntax The alter URI scheme's generic syntax conforms to [RFC3986]: Morrison Expires 10 February 2027 [Page 5] Internet-Draft alter URI Scheme August 2026 alter-URI = "alter:" handle-ref [ "@" org-scope ] [ ":" facet ] [ "/" action-path ] [ "?" query ] [ "#" fragment ] handle-ref = "~" handle-name handle-name = sovereign-name / bot-name / instrument-name sovereign-name = ALPHA *( ALPHA / DIGIT / "-" / "." ) ; Per [IDCOMMITS] Section 4. bot-name = ALPHA *( ALPHA / DIGIT / "-" / "." ) ".bot" instrument-name = "cc-" 1*( ALPHA / DIGIT / "-" / "." ) ; Per [IDCOMMITS] Section 4. org-scope = domain-label *( "." domain-label ) ; the organisational zone qualifying the handle domain-label = ALPHA / ( ALPHA *( ALPHA / DIGIT / "-" ) ( ALPHA / DIGIT ) ) facet = facet-label *( "." facet-label ) ; a named aspect of the identity surface facet-label = ALPHA *( ALPHA / DIGIT / "-" ) action-path = action-segment *( "/" action-segment ) action-segment = 1*( unreserved / pct-encoded / sub-delims / ":" / "@" ) query = *( pchar / "/" / "?" ) fragment = *( pchar / "/" / "?" ) pchar = unreserved / pct-encoded / sub-delims / ":" / "@" unreserved = ALPHA / DIGIT / "-" / "." / "_" / "~" pct-encoded = "%" HEXDIG HEXDIG sub-delims = "!" / "$" / "&" / "'" / "(" / ")" / "*" / "+" / "," / ";" / "=" The handle-name ABNF mirrors the tier productions of [IDCOMMITS] without restating tier-level invariants; an alter: URI carries a single handle and the parser determines the tier from the lexical form. Morrison Expires 10 February 2027 [Page 6] Internet-Draft alter URI Scheme August 2026 The four identity-bearing components are parsed left to right and each is bounded by its introducing delimiter: the handle follows the scheme separator, an @ introduces the organisational scope, the first : after the handle (or scope) introduces the facet, and the first / introduces the action-path. A : appearing after the first / is a literal action-segment character, not a facet delimiter, because the facet, if present, is fully consumed before any /. Every component after handle-ref is OPTIONAL and any combination MAY be omitted. The host-component slot of a generic URI is not used. All identity- bearing material is carried in the path-like productions immediately after the scheme separator; the @ in org-scope is a component delimiter within that material and MUST NOT be read as the userinfo @ of an [RFC3986] authority. 3.4. Scheme Semantics Operations on an alter: URI are retrieval-and-verify by default. Submitting an alter: URI to a handler MUST perform the resolution and verification procedure specified in [MCPDNS] Section 8 before any content, directive, or action derived from the resulting envelope is acted upon. Specifically, the handler MUST: 1. Parse the URI per the ABNF above, isolating the handle, and any organisational scope, facet, and action-path. 2. Resolve ~handle (under org-scope if present) to a publishing zone via the procedures of [MCPDNS] Section 6. 3. Retrieve and DNSSEC-validate [RFC4033] the _alter. TXT record. 4. Verify the envelope signature against the published Ed25519 key per [MCPDNS] Section 8. 5. If a facet or action-path is present, dispatch the request to the resolver indicated by the envelope, carrying the facet and action-path verbatim. The facet and action-path are ADDRESSING information only. This document assigns them no resolution meaning: it does not define what any facet denotes, how a resolver answers an action, or what value a dereference yields. Those semantics are owned entirely by the surface specification that defines the facet or action, and are out of scope here. A conforming handler treats the facet and action-path as opaque, verified-then-forwarded tokens. Morrison Expires 10 February 2027 [Page 7] Internet-Draft alter URI Scheme August 2026 Where an action-path names an operation with a side effect, the verification of Step 4 is a precondition to that side effect: handlers MUST NOT perform, initiate, or authorise any action addressed by an alter: URI until the envelope has been retrieved and verified. Handlers SHOULD treat any verification failure as a hard error and SHOULD NOT fall back to unverified retrieval or to executing the addressed action. 3.5. Encoding Considerations alter URIs are ASCII per [RFC3986]; characters outside the unreserved set MUST be percent-encoded. The IRI form per [RFC3987] is supported for action-paths that contain non-ASCII characters; the handle-ref, org-scope, and facet productions MUST be ASCII to align with the DNS label production of [MCPDNS]. The tilde character U+007E is reserved as the handle prefix and is treated as a literal, not as an unreserved-character escape. 3.6. Interoperability Considerations Operating-system URI handler registries are well-defined for each target platform: * Linux desktops: xdg-mime associations [XDG-MIME]. * macOS: CFBundleURLSchemes entries in an application's Info.plist [LSHANDLERS]. * Windows: HKEY_CLASSES_ROOT\alter with URL Protocol and shell\open\command subkeys. * Android: with . * iOS: associated-domains and universal-link entitlement entries. Where multiple applications register a handler for alter:, the operating system's default-application policy applies. No special arbitration mechanism is defined by this document. Morrison Expires 10 February 2027 [Page 8] Internet-Draft alter URI Scheme August 2026 Browsers MAY treat alter: URIs as opaque external schemes and delegate dispatch to the operating-system handler. Clients SHOULD NOT attempt direct retrieval of alter: URIs over HTTP; the resolution procedure of [MCPDNS] does not run over HTTP. The alter scheme does not displace any existing scheme and does not contradict the path-handling rules of [RFC3986]. It coexists with https:, mailto:, and other schemes that an operating system may dispatch on the same surface. 3.8. Security Considerations See Section 6 below. 3.9. Addressing Examples The following non-normative examples illustrate the addressing syntax. Facet and action semantics are out of scope; each surface is defined by the specification that owns it. alter:~alice alter:~example.com/decisions/123 alter:~bob/inbox alter:~blake@acme.example alter:~blake@acme.example:security alter:~blake@acme.example:security/verify alter:~example.com:seat/architect alter:~cc-example-model/sessions/last The first form addresses an envelope; the second and third address action surfaces under an envelope; the fourth scopes a handle to an organisation; the fifth adds a facet; the sixth adds a typed action under that facet; the seventh addresses a facet-scoped surface; the eighth illustrates Instrument-tier addressing. 6. Security Considerations 6.1. Verification Mandate The verification mandate of [MCPDNS] Section 8 is the security floor of this scheme. Handlers that accept an alter: URI without verifying the envelope's signature against the DNSSEC-validated publishing record violate the scheme's invariants. An attacker who induces a handler to perform unverified retrieval can substitute an envelope. Implementations MUST treat envelope verification as a precondition to Morrison Expires 10 February 2027 [Page 10] Internet-Draft alter URI Scheme August 2026 any side effect (writing files, sending requests, dispatching a sub- handler, or performing an addressed action). 6.2. Action-Address Confusion Because an alter: URI MAY address a typed action, a handler that acts on the action-path before verifying the envelope exposes a confused- deputy surface: an attacker-supplied URI could name a privileged action under a handle the attacker does not control. The Step-4 verification MUST complete, binding the resolved envelope to the addressed handle, before any action-path is dispatched. A handler MUST NOT infer authority from the URI's textual form alone. 6.3. Handler Substitution The operating-system's default-application policy is the trust-anchor for which binary handles alter: URIs. Users configuring the default handler MUST treat handler selection with the same caution they apply to default browsers or default mail clients. A malicious handler could parse an alter: URI, present a forged envelope to the user, and act on attacker-supplied data without performing verification. Implementations SHOULD cross-check the handler binary's signature against the publishing substrate's expected handler manifest where such a manifest is defined by a future specification. 6.4. Path-Component Privacy An organisational scope, facet, or action-path included in an alter: URI is part of the URI's textual form and may be logged by the operating-system handler registry, browser history, terminal scrollback, and chat-client indexers. Surface owners that consider a facet or action identifier (e.g. a decision identifier, a thread identifier) sensitive SHOULD provide indirected forms (opaque tokens, ephemeral identifiers) and SHOULD NOT recommend embedding sensitive identifiers in the URI. 6.5. Cross-Scheme Confusion A URI of the form alter://~alice (with the authority-component double-slash) is malformed and MUST be rejected. Implementations MUST NOT silently coerce alter://~handle to alter:~handle; divergent parsers risk confusing a third-party authority component with a handle reference. Similarly, the @ of an org-scope MUST NOT be parsed as an [RFC3986] userinfo delimiter; there is no authority component in an alter: URI. Morrison Expires 10 February 2027 [Page 11] Internet-Draft alter URI Scheme August 2026 6.6. IRI Considerations When an alter: URI is presented in IRI form per [RFC3987] with non- ASCII characters in the action-path, implementations MUST apply the conversion procedure of [RFC3987] Section 3.1 before performing the resolution procedure. Non-ASCII characters in the handle-ref, org- scope, or facet MUST be rejected; those productions are restricted to the ASCII forms above. 7.
